Your Role:

Your role will be to manage the Pharmaceutical Reference Materials portfolio within the Supelco® line of Analytical Chemistry products. With its customer-centric and innovation-driven line of products, this portfolio represents a core strategic & critical growth area of the Reference Materials (RM) business. Having the ability to operate independently, you will identify and explore new growth areas, from the existing portfolio and our global country markets to commercialization of new products. Your main interfaces will be with key internal and external RM stakeholders, such as R&D, Commercials, Innovation Technology Specialists, Business Development, Operations, Integrated Supply Chain Organization (ISCO) and Customers.

 

Major job responsibilities include:

  • Define and deploy a portfolio strategy using market insights and business data analytics to enable growth in existing country markets.
  • Analyze market data, customer feedback, and emerging industry trends to define and deploy a value-maximizing strategy involving commercialization of new products.
  • Maintain a knowledge mastery of the global Pharmaceutical Quality Control (QC) testing markets, customer needs, and gaps in the existing portfolio.
  • Execute portfolio management responsibilities for the Pharmaceutical RM product lines, such as annual portfolio review for obsolescence, new product introductions, annual pricing review, and product/technical detail page updates on the eCommerce site. 
  • Develop marketing campaigns and tactics to increase customer awareness and increase sales in the Pharmaceutical RM portfolio.
  • Provide sales enablement to the Commercial teams through portfolio trainings and new product announcements.
  • Champion the portfolio and influence internal stakeholders beyond the business fields to drive value, such as with new partnerships, third-party distribution, or collaborations in workflow application development.
  • Monitor global sales and profitability of the Pharmaceutical RM portfolio, from existing catalog to new product introductions.
  • Execute primary and secondary market research projects, as directed by Head of Reference Materials. 
  • Attend conferences and industry events to understand customer needs and industry trends.
  • Participate in industry stakeholder panels and committees on reference materials to understand and influence new market trends.
